NBA fines Hornets' LaMelo Ball $35,000 for obscene gesture toward referee
Charlotte Hornets guard LaMelo Ball, who has started the 2025-26 NBA season strongly with averages of around 26 points, 8 rebounds, and 9 assists per game, was fined $35,000 by the NBA for making an obscene gesture toward a referee during a blowout loss to the Miami Heat. The incident occurred late in the game after Ball was called for a charging foul, leading to a technical foul and subsequent fine, marking the second significant fine of his career following a $100,000 penalty last season for offensive language. Despite the fine, Ball continues to be the driving force behind the Hornets' 2-2 start, consistently leading the team in points, rebounds, and assists. Ball's performance remains crucial as the Hornets cope with injuries on their roster and aim to return to the playoffs for the first time since the 2015-16 season. Fans and analysts have acknowledged Ball's talent and impact on the court, but emphasize the need for him to improve his judgment and maturity. The Hornets and Ball are expected to continue their efforts to compete strongly this season while managing Ball's behavior and the team's health.
